Art and Gastronomy: Anko Miura at THE HIRAMATSU Karuizawa Miyota

Throughout October 2026, THE HIRAMATSU Karuizawa Miyota will host a dialogue between contemporary art and French gastronomy. The collaboration, titled “Tracing the Memories of the Land,” features Paris-based artist Anko Miura, whose intricate, maze-inspired works will occupy the hotel’s public spaces and influence the seasonal menu at its signature restaurant, Le Grand Lys.

Tracing the Memories of the Land

Anko Miura is known for a meticulous style that has been exhibited at venues including Louis Vuitton and BVLGARI. In preparation for this event, Miura spent time in Miyota during June 2026, drawing inspiration from the local landscape and the producers of the Shinshu region. The resulting works, completed in her Paris studio, reflect the natural environment surrounding the property. These pieces will be displayed throughout the hotel from October 1 to 31, 2026, allowing guests to encounter her vision in a residential setting.

A Collaboration of Artistic Expressions

The intersection of art and cuisine culminates in a special collaboration dinner. Executive Chef Akio Yanagihara has developed a menu that translates Miura’s aesthetic into the medium of food, utilizing regional Shinshu ingredients. From October 23 to 25, the artist herself will join guests for a series of exclusive dinner evenings. These sessions include an aperitif and a full course dinner with drink pairings.

A notable feature of the pairing menu is the “Les Bulles d’Amour 2023 GRAND CRU,” a rare champagne limited to 300 bottles. The bottle’s etiquette was designed by Miura, further bridging the gap between the visual and sensory experiences of the event. Guests attending the three-day special event will have the opportunity to discuss the creative process with the artist in the restaurant’s dining room.

Miyota’s Forest Grand Auberge

Located at the southern foot of Mount Asama, THE HIRAMATSU Karuizawa Miyota is situated within a 60,000 m² forest. Recognized with two Michelin Keys in the 2025 Michelin Guide Hotel Selection, the property is designed as a “Grand Auberge,” where the stay is secondary to the culinary experience. The hotel comprises 28 rooms in the main building and nine individual villas, each featuring terraces and semi-open-air baths that overlook the surrounding greenery.
